What is Deferred Compensation Rollover

The Cook County Deferred Compensation Plan Rollover Request is a document used by plan participants to transfer retirement funds within the Cook County Deferred Compensation Plan.

Eligibility to submit the Cook County Deferred Compensation Plan Rollover Request includes participants actively enrolled in the deferred compensation plan who wish to transfer funds from another retirement account.
Specific deadline information may vary, but it is advisable to submit the Cook County Deferred Compensation Plan Rollover Request as soon as possible after deciding to transfer funds to avoid delays in processing.
The completed Cook County Deferred Compensation Plan Rollover Request form should be returned to Nationwide Retirement Solutions for processing. Ensure you follow any submission guidelines provided on the form.
Typically, you may need to include statements from your current retirement accounts that show your balance and transfer eligibility. Check specific instructions on the form for additional requirements.
Common mistakes include neglecting to sign the form, providing incorrect or incomplete personal information, and failing to double-check rollover amounts. Always review your form carefully before submission.
Processing times for the Cook County Deferred Compensation Plan Rollover Request can vary depending on several factors, including the accuracy of submitted information. Generally, expect processing to take several weeks.
Fees may apply depending on the specific retirement plans involved in the transfer. It is important to check with both the current and new retirement plan for any potential fees prior to submitting your request.
